I have a MSR2000 repeater that transmits on 171.350mhz. We are seeing
a transmit spike at 157.072mhz. It is strong enough to break squelch
10+ blocks away with legible copy on the spike frequency. We
disconnected the PA and connected the duplexer directly to the exciter.
The spike seems to be coming from the exciter itself. Would anyone have
any suggestions on where to look on the exciter board to fix this short
of installing a notch filter between exciter & PA? I haven't yet
checked across the band for other spikes with a spectrum analyzer but I
fear there may be other spikes as well.
